Well, the California airsoft community has weathered the storm, and not it's New Jersey's turn to go up against a legislation that will restrict airsoft guns with this information from Godfather Airsoft... "Once again it is time to fight for our right to practice this sport. NJ S810 is a new law that, if passed, will force new restrictions that will hinder your rights against purchasing and owning airsoft guns and other projectile toys in New Jersey.

NJ S810 is a Bill proposed to classify 'Airsoft' or 'any projectile with sufficient force to injure a person' as real firearms. This can be classified not only to airsoft, but paintball, waterguns, etc. People over the age of 21 would have to obtain a permit to purchase and own airsoft guns, as well as passing a criminal background check, and not be subject to any disqualifications for firearm ownership, which in itself is a massive list of restraints preventing Americans from buying and owning airsoft guns.
